Chapter 3 Operation
Table 3 - Logix5000 Controller Input Image Parameters
Parameter Description Value
CommStatus Reserved. –
Source Indicates the current time source. 1 = GPS
2 = IRIG-B
3 = PTP
4 = NTP
5 = External GPS (future)
6 = Simulation
ModuleStatus Reserved. –
WebserverEnable Allows you to access the web server from a web browser pointed to
the
IP address of the module.
0 = Module does not allow access to the web server
1 = Module allows access to the web server
Time.TimeValid Indicates if a valid time is being received from the time source. 0 = Time being received from source is invalid
1 = Time being received from source is valid
Time.CIPSyncOutputEnable Indicates if the 1588 Output PTP is enabled in the configuration. 0 = 1588 PTP (CIP Sync) output is disabled
1 = 1588 PTP (CIP Sync) output is enabled
Time.NTPOutputEnable Indicates if the NTP Output is enabled in the configuration. 0 = NTP v3 RF(1305) output is disabled
1 = NTP v3 RF(1305) output is enabled
Time.IRIGBOutputEnable Indicates if the IRIG-B Output is enabled in the configuration. 0 = IRIG-B-122 output is disabled
1 = IRIG-B-122 output is enabled
Time.CSTMasterEnabled Indicates if the module is enabled to be the CST master clock. 0 = Module does not attempt to be the CST master clock
1 = Module does attempt to be the CST master clock
Time.CSTMastership Indicates if the module is the CST master clock on the local rack. 0 = Module is not the CST master clock
1 = Module is the CST master clock
Time.CSTDuplicateDetect Indicates if the module is attempting to be the CST master clock.
If there is another CST master clock on the local rack, the module sets
this bit and stops attempting to be the CST master clock.
0 = There is no other CST master clock on the local rack
1 = There is another CST master clock on the local rack
Time.SimulationModeActive Indicates if the module is operating in simulation mode. 0 = Simulation mode is inactive
1 = Simulation mode is active
